Question
the products of photosynthesis are *
water, carbon dioxide, and light
sugar and carbon dioxide
sugar and oxygen
sugar and light
To determine the products of photosynthesis, recall the photosynthesis equation: Plants use carbon dioxide ($\ce{CO_2}$) and water ($\ce{H_2O}$) with light energy to produce glucose (sugar) and oxygen ($\ce{O_2}$).
- The first option lists reactants/energy source, not products.
- The second option includes carbon dioxide, which is a reactant.
- The third option (Sugar and oxygen) matches the products of photosynthesis.
- The fourth option includes light, an energy source, not a product.
